2 Chronicles 7:1
When Solomon had finished praying, fire came down from heaven and consumed the burnt offering and the sacrifices, and the glory of the LORD filled the temple.
from Fire from Heaven, 2 Chronicles 7:1-3
What it says

When Solomon finishes praying, fire comes down from heaven, consumes the offerings, and the glory of the Lord fills the temple.

What it is doing

It gives the visible answer to Solomon's prayer and marks the temple as accepted.
